Although you probably know that both STDs and HIV can be spread through unprotected sexual contact, you might not know just how much overlap exists between them.

Understanding these links can help you stay safe. This includes vaginal, anal, and oral sex. Pathogens like HIV, hepatitis B, and hepatitis C can also be spread by sharing needles or other drug paraphernalia.

Birthing parents can also pass HIV and some STDs on to babies while pregnant, during delivery, or through breastfeeding. For example, chlamydia and gonorrhea are two types of pathogens that can be passed to a baby during delivery. A risk factor is anything that makes you more likely to contract a condition or disease.
